"Sourced from the oldest chardonnay vineyard in Geelong at Mt Duneed. 100% new oak (all barrique) and 100% mlf. A no-holds-barred chardonnay with its opulent, bright gold colour and equally opulent bouquet of ripe apricots, grilled nuts and a little brûlée. Just as rich and concentrated on the palate as the nose suggests but with enough acidity to drive this now and well into the future. Finishes nutty and long. An idiosyncratic and non-mainstream wine and a good choice for those that find some mod-Oz chardonnays too skinny and lean." Philip Rich, Halliday, 95 Points
